Why Replace French Doors?
There are numerous reasons a homeowner might consider changing their French doors:
ReasonDescriptionDamage and WearCracks, deformed frames, or degrading surface areas can compromise the functionality and visual of the doors.Energy EfficiencyOld or poorly insulated doors can lead to drafts and increased energy costs. Updating to energy-efficient designs can significantly reduce cooling and heating costs.ModernizationUpdating to existing design trends can boost the overall appearance of your home, increasing its appeal and value.FunctionalityDoors that do not open smoothly or lock effectively can hinder gain access to and protect against burglars. Replacing them can restore ease of usage and security.Improved FeaturesNewer French doors can include sophisticated functions such as improved locking mechanisms, weather condition resistance, and low-E glass for much better energy performance.Types of French Doors

Changing French doors may seem challenging, but with the right approach, it can be a manageable job. Here's a detailed guide:
Assess the Current Doors: Determine whether the doors require a simple repair or complete replacement. Check for structural damage, functionality, and energy efficiency.
Select New Doors: Research and select the type of French door that best fits your design, spending plan, and functional requirements. Take into consideration frame material, energy efficiency rankings, and hardware options.
Measure the Door Frame: Accurate measurements are vital to guarantee an appropriate fit. Procedure the width, height, and depth of the existing door frame.
Remove Old Doors: Carefully get the existing French doors. Get rid of any hardware, trim, and the door frame if required. Keep in mind safety precautions and proper disposal techniques.
Prepare the Opening: Clean the door frame and look for any damage that may require repair before installing brand-new doors. Guarantee the location is level to prevent any future problems.
Install New Doors: Begin with the frame, ensuring it is appropriately secured in location. Connect the brand-new doors and ensure they operate efficiently. Finally, install any required hardware.
Seal and Insulate: To optimize energy efficiency, install weather condition stripping and seal any gaps.
Add Trim and Finishing Touches: Once installed, add trim around the doors to provide an ended up look and improve visual appeals.
Upkeep Tips for French Doors
To extend the life of your French doors and keep their charm, think about the following upkeep tips:
Regular Cleaning: Use a soft cloth and moderate cleansing option to wipe down the doors frequently.
